We’re looking for a Senior Full Stack Engineer to help evolve the platform that powers our Value Calculators; tools like TCO models, value realization frameworks, and discovery-driven sales assets that enable our customers to quantify and communicate the impact of their products.
In this role, you’ll work across our Java-based backend and React/TypeScript frontend, building scalable, high-impact features while improving system reliability, performance, and observability. You’ll play a key part in shaping a platform that translates complex data and business rules into clear, actionable insights for sales teams and customers.
As part of a fully remote, Agile team, you’ll collaborate closely with product managers, UX designers, and go-to-market stakeholders. Beyond implementation, you’ll contribute to architectural direction—designing systems that are reusable, extensible, and built to support a growing suite of value-selling tools.
